To provide a method for reforming the surface of a metallic material having no solid-phase transformation, which gives fine crystal grain, and the surface-reformed metallic material having no solid-phase transformation.
The surface-reformed metallic material having no solid-phase transformation has ≤15 μm average crystal grain diameter of the crystal grain at least near the surface. The surface reformation is beforehand performed, in which the stress is given on the surface of the metallic material having no solid-phase transformation and successively, this metallic material is rapidly cooled after rapidly heating. Then, the rapid heating and the rapid cooling are performed at one time or repeated at the plurality of times. Preferably, the giving stress rate is ≥5% and this stress can be given with a shot-peening. Further, this metallic material is heated with laser beam irradiation and further, the metallic material having no solid-phase transformation is a part to be worked.
